Ans 1) Bands that are blurred

DNA ladder are basically markers which are used in the agarose gel electrophoresis and helps in identification of approximate molecule size. This helps in making a comparison between the DNA that is run on the gel while comparing the ladder. It is observed under UV light and are separated properly to make analysis. The ladder bands are quite crisp and rectangular in shape but if the assay is not done properly, the DNA ladder bands might appear blur.

Ans 2) Extension

This is one of the major and most important cycle that occurs in the process of PCR. During this process the temperature is raised to 72 degrees C and is the step where the dNTP binds to the elongating chain an d helps in DNA elongation.

Ans 3) Predenaturation

The stages after pre-denaturation include the process of denaturation, annealing and elongation which are three phases that are repeated in a cycle. The pre-denaturation is also known as the stage of initialization and is required only once for heat activation. The initialization step includes holding the thermostable polymerase for 1 to 10 minutes at 94 - 96°C.

Ans 4) Specificity

The MgCl2 is basically used as co-factor and helps in catalyzing the PCR. With higher concentration of the MgCl2, the productivity of the Taq polymerase increase but with productivity the specificity will be less leading to production of smears. Hence the concentration must be optimized in a way that specificity is not hindered and productivity is also maintained.
